How long is UTMB PA program?
The Master of Physician Assistant Studies begins annually in the summer semester, and is divided into approximately 50 (52) semester hours (12 months) followed by 54 semester hours (14 months) of clinical experiences. All new students begin classes in July.

Does UTMB have a PA school?
The UTMB PA program teaches a Gross Anatomy course with a full cadaver lab. Thanks to UTMB’s Willed Body program, you will learn the complicated and intricate structures of the human body in a respectful and uniquely hands-on way.

Is PA school cheaper than medical school?
The average cost of med school is significantly higher than PA school, ranging from $200,000 to $300,000. The cost of medical school, again, depends on whether you attend a public or private institution, the area of the country where the school is located, and whether or not you can take advantage of in-state tuition.

How much do physician assistants make?
$112,260 per year
Physician assistant average income and wage
According to current data from the BLS, physician assistants in the U.S. earned an average of $112,260 per year or $53.97 in hourly wages in 2019.

Do you have to report all GRE scores to PA school?
A: The GRE section of the application is optional and does not affect the status of your CASPA application. PLEASE NOTE: some PA programs REQUIRE applicants report their GRE scores in this section.
